Tacit knowledge as a resource
Our results suggest that the generation of tacit knowledge has a significant impact on the competitive advantages of the new ventures who obtained assistance.
CONCLUSION
- This study showed a causal linkage between source of knowledge (time), use of knowledge (advantage), and value of knowledge (growth).
- Sustainable competitive advantage depends on knowledge gained by entrepreneur.
- Outsider assistance can be source of sustainable competitive advantage.
- Competitive advantage gained from outsider assistance positively related to performance.
- Assistance and Education programs for would-be entrepreneurs must impart tacit knowledge rather than merely explicit knowledge to have an impact.
